Training Methods That Support Early Development
Structured progressions help young athletes build strength safely while refining technique. Consistent practice of levers, planche leans, and controlled kicks can accelerate skill acquisition without overloading growing joints.
Many trainers emphasize movement quality over max effort at early stages, focusing on slow eccentrics and strict form. This approach supports long term progress and reduces the risk of training gaps that appear later in athletic life.

Nutrition and Recovery for Growing Athletes
Adequate protein, varied micronutrients, and sufficient calories support both daily development and demanding training sessions. Young flexers who train intensely often plan meals around quality protein sources and regular eating windows.
Recovery practices, including structured sleep routines and light movement days, help manage training load. Coaches typically advise monitoring fatigue signals and adjusting volume so that growth and skill gains continue without burnout or injury.
